Title :
Specifications of APIs for exchanging information based on ITS dedicated communication

Abstract :
Conversion technology between IT(Information Technology) and automotive technics creates the new industry of ITS (Intelligent Transport systems) and the new paradigm in electronics, communication and traffic fields. Specially, Vehicular communication in ITS field is one of the most important technologies necessary to connect among driver, vehicle and provider to provide quality services. Solutions for vehicular communication based on IEEE 802.11 are described in IEEE 802.11p. IEEE 802.11p WAVE (Wireless Access in the Vehicular Environment) defines amendments to IEEE 802.11 that are necessary to support ITS applications. In Korea, V2V (Vehicle-to-Vehicle) and V2I (Vehicle-to-Infrastructure) communication systems called VMC (Vehicle Multi-hop Communication) are being developed by the Electronics and Telecommunications Research Institute. In this paper, we define the API(Application Protocol Interface) and communication sequence to provide the quality services about the reliability data exchange based on VMC.
